Thru-Hiking 2,200 Miles on the Appalachian Trail, with Ben Carpenter


Listen Later

Have you ever wanted to put your entire life on pause, so you could start really living? Well that's exactly what Ben Carpenter did when he spent five months of his life thru-hiking the Appalachian Trail. On this episode, we talk all about hiking the AT, from going over the basics and essential gear, to how he did it, what his favorite and least favorite parts were and what a typical day looks like. He even shared some awesome thru-hiking lingo, such as what "vitamin I' is, what a "tramly" is, the "hiker hobble" and of course, "trail magic."
